James lay down his breakfast tray at the table in the cafeteria. He was a corporal, Corporal James Bolton, or Jimmy to his friends, part of the HECU Black Mesa Task Force, He was tall and strong, but he wasn't awkwardly built, He sat down with the rest of his squad.
"So what do you make of it?" asked Private Walter.
"Of what?" said James.
"We've been on high alert for 3 days now, what do you thinks going on down in Black Mesa?"
"Probably that piss weak administrator got some death threats in the mail."
"You know what I've heard?" said Corporal Lance. "I heard those scientists found a crashed spaceship, with bodies on board, and there worried that the aliens got off some sort of S.O.S. signal before they crashed and we're gunna get attacked."
Everyone at the table laughed, Corporal Lance was a nut for conspiracy theories.
"Would it be these same aliens that abducted you?" said James.
"Could be." Again the table burst into laughter.
"I'm serious guys, think about it, why else would they have us on high alert and not tell us why, if it was terrorists we'd already have their names by now, there's something fishy going on and it's out of this world."
Private Jackson, the machine gunner, stood up and leant forward in a very dramatic manner "Or maybe, get this, they were experimenting with teleportation devices, and they accidently tunneled through to another world, and now they're doing dangerous experiments and they're worried we might get attacked by some alien force we can't even imagine"
He paused for a few seconds for a dramatic effect.
And again the table burst into laughter.
"What the hell is going on here soldiers!? What bullshit are you talking about now!?" Sergeant Wilson had just approached the table.
"We're discussing the recent alert status sir." Replied Private Jackson.
"Oh discussing it are you? Well let me tell you this, they do some crazy dangerous stuff down there, and people who ask questions about it, have an odd habit of occasionally disappearing, so maybe you'd be better off discussing last nights Army versus Marines football game and worry about your job when it comes time to step into your field gear!"
"Yes sir!" replied the whole table in unison.
"Now I don't wanna catch you talking about that crap again! And meet me out at the rifle range in 20 minutes, I wasn't impressed with yesterdays performance, and for some reason I think you're going to be doing a little better today with my new motivation techniques!"
The sergeant cracked his knuckles and walked off.
"I still say it's nothing." Said James.
